Output ddefd52663fdbe21e86108a56345da729cbe5d622f635e2d4d70d13cff76fec6:16

value
129863
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f610745cc42dc42a44255cc446a32339b8cb92b8 OP_EQUAL
address
3Q85s1raTqPrKfmDYW76RDsk1q2E41GWNQ
transaction
ddefd52663fdbe21e86108a56345da729cbe5d622f635e2d4d70d13cff76fec6
spent
true